Sound like you don't have the continous presence conference layout set
appropriately on the mcu.  If you want to see all three participants at
the same time, you need to configure the view to show three or more
parties.  Otherwise it will only show the current speaker and the
previous speaker in the video displays.

I have configured MCU 3515 as a sccp VCB bridge in CCM and I have three
clients , lets say A, B and C with VT advantage , I am trying a video
conference with all three and getting inconsistent results . A is able
to see B and A. B is able to see A and B .C is able to see A and B but
not C. What should be the default and consistent behaviour.
 
CCM - 4.1.3 sr7
MCU - 5.5
